Home
last modified time | relevance | path

Searched refs:bitpos (Results 1 – 15 of 15) sorted by relevance

/linux-4.4.14/drivers/media/pci/mantis/
Dmantis_ioc.c79 void mantis_gpio_set_bits(struct mantis_pci *mantis, u32 bitpos, u8 value) in mantis_gpio_set_bits() argument
83 dprintk(MANTIS_DEBUG, 1, "Set Bit <%d> to <%d>", bitpos, value); in mantis_gpio_set_bits()
86 mantis->gpio_status = cur | (1 << bitpos); in mantis_gpio_set_bits()
88 mantis->gpio_status = cur & (~(1 << bitpos)); in mantis_gpio_set_bits()
Dmantis_core.c178 void gpio_set_bits(struct mantis_pci *mantis, u32 bitpos, u8 value) in gpio_set_bits() argument
184 mantis->gpio_status = cur | (1 << bitpos); in gpio_set_bits()
186 mantis->gpio_status = cur & (~(1 << bitpos)); in gpio_set_bits()
Dmantis_ioc.h47 extern void mantis_gpio_set_bits(struct mantis_pci *mantis, u32 bitpos, u8 value);
/linux-4.4.14/drivers/crypto/qat/qat_common/
Dicp_qat_fw.h52 #define QAT_FIELD_SET(flags, val, bitpos, mask) \ argument
53 { (flags) = (((flags) & (~((mask) << (bitpos)))) | \
54 (((val) & (mask)) << (bitpos))) ; }
56 #define QAT_FIELD_GET(flags, bitpos, mask) \ argument
57 (((flags) >> (bitpos)) & (mask))
/linux-4.4.14/arch/x86/include/asm/
Dbitops.h481 int bitpos = -1; in fls64() local
488 : "+r" (bitpos) in fls64()
490 return bitpos + 1; in fls64()
/linux-4.4.14/arch/arm/mach-omap1/
Dboard-ams-delta.c299 u16 bitpos = 1 << bit; in ams_delta_latch_write() local
301 for (; bit < ngpio; bit++, bitpos = bitpos << 1) { in ams_delta_latch_write()
302 if (!(mask & bitpos)) in ams_delta_latch_write()
305 gpio_set_value(base + bit, (value & bitpos) != 0); in ams_delta_latch_write()
/linux-4.4.14/include/linux/mtd/
Dmap.h375 int bitpos; in map_word_load_partial() local
378 bitpos = i * 8; in map_word_load_partial()
380 bitpos = (map_bankwidth(map) - 1 - i) * 8; in map_word_load_partial()
382 orig.x[0] &= ~(0xff << bitpos); in map_word_load_partial()
383 orig.x[0] |= (unsigned long)buf[i-start] << bitpos; in map_word_load_partial()
/linux-4.4.14/drivers/usb/wusbcore/
Drh.c156 const int bitpos = cnt+1; in wusbhc_rh_status_data() local
158 _buf[bitpos/8] |= (1 << (bitpos % 8)); in wusbhc_rh_status_data()
/linux-4.4.14/drivers/edac/
Dsynopsys_edac.c110 u32 bitpos; member
169 p->ceinfo.bitpos = (regval & CE_LOG_BITPOS_MASK) >> CE_LOG_BITPOS_SHIFT; in synps_edac_geterror_info()
175 edac_dbg(3, "ce bit position: %d data: %d\n", p->ceinfo.bitpos, in synps_edac_geterror_info()
/linux-4.4.14/drivers/mtd/nand/
Ddiskonchip.c192 int index, bitpos, pos = 1015 - errpos[i]; in doc_ecc_decode() local
202 bitpos = pos & 7; in doc_ecc_decode()
204 val = (uint8_t) (errval[i] >> (2 + bitpos)); in doc_ecc_decode()
210 bitpos = (bitpos + 10) & 7; in doc_ecc_decode()
211 if (bitpos == 0) in doc_ecc_decode()
212 bitpos = 8; in doc_ecc_decode()
214 val = (uint8_t) (errval[i] << (8 - bitpos)); in doc_ecc_decode()
/linux-4.4.14/arch/cris/arch-v32/kernel/
Dkgdb.c1203 int bitpos = 2 + bp * 4; in remove_watchpoint() local
1207 rw_bits = (sreg.s0_3 & (0x3 << bitpos)) >> bitpos; in remove_watchpoint()
/linux-4.4.14/sound/oss/
Dad1848_mixer.h62 unsigned int bitpos:3; /* position of bits in register for volume */ member
Dad1848.c474 shift = devc->mix_devices[dev][chn].bitpos; in oss_change_bits()
/linux-4.4.14/drivers/isdn/i4l/
Disdn_tty.c2910 int bitpos; in isdn_tty_cmd_ATS() local
2931 bitpos = isdn_getnum(p); in isdn_tty_cmd_ATS()
2932 if ((bitpos < 0) || (bitpos > 7)) in isdn_tty_cmd_ATS()
2941 mval = m->mdmreg[mreg] | (1 << bitpos); in isdn_tty_cmd_ATS()
2943 mval = m->mdmreg[mreg] & ~(1 << bitpos); in isdn_tty_cmd_ATS()
2951 isdn_tty_at_cout((m->mdmreg[mreg] & (1 << bitpos)) ? "1" : "0", in isdn_tty_cmd_ATS()
/linux-4.4.14/drivers/net/wireless/brcm80211/brcmsmac/
Ddma.c457 u8 bitpos = 0; in dma_align_sizetobits() local
459 bitpos++; in dma_align_sizetobits()
460 return bitpos; in dma_align_sizetobits()